ENTRACK EDI Software provides a true Microsoft? GUI interface using point and click, drag and drop technology. ENTRACK runs on both AS/400 and Windows operating systems. ENTRACK supports X12, UCS, WINS and EDIFACT standards.

Business users want new applications now. Market and regulatory pressures require faster application updates and delivery into production. Your IBM i developers may be approaching retirement, and you see no sure way to fill their positions with experienced developers. In addition, you may be caught between maintaining your existing applications and the uncertainty of moving to something new.
IT managers hoping to find new IBM i talent are discovering that the pool of experienced RPG programmers and operators or administrators with intimate knowledge of the operating system and the applications that run on it is small. This begs the question: How will you manage the platform that supports such a big part of your business?
